E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
TableViewCell
UI
TableViewCell
性能优化之圆角头像的实现
前阵子的项目中,遇到一个需要用一个TableView展示用户状态的需求,并且用户头像为圆形。我的第一反应是利用UIImageView的layer的圆角属性来设置,即以下两行代码layer.cornerRadius=image?.size.width*0.5layer.masksToBounds=true这样写固然可以,但是只要涉及到“layer.masksToBounds”的操作必然因为其渲染效果
sunmumu1222
·
2019-12-20 04:10
iOS动态Cell高度总结
首先,使用InterfaceBuilder制作一个动态UI
TableViewCell
,我们需要个栗子,以什么为栗子呢?于是我打开了知乎客户端!
苏宇lovecc
·
2019-12-20 03:48
SDAutoLayout:比masonry更简单易用的自动布局库
【SDAutoLayout视频教程:http://www.letv.com/ptv/vplay/24038772.html】☆新增:cell高度自适应+label文字自适应☆>>>>>
tableviewcell
GSD_iOS
·
2019-12-19 23:03
UI
TableViewCell
图片自适应填坑之旅
本文记录之前帮助朋友开发该功能的填坑之旅,需求为tableView显示图片,图片固定宽度为屏幕宽度高度自适应,保证不失真。效果如图所示:图片自适应.png乍看该需求可能并不难甚至简单的很,若API已经给予每个图片的宽高比例,那该功能很容易实现。但是对于一些初创型公司,为减少开发成本,图片的上传下载使用的可能为类似于七牛等云存储服务。图片存储在七牛服务器上,前端传递给后台的仅仅是个图片链接字符串而已
卖报的小画家Sure
·
2019-12-19 23:33
cell高度根据内容来变化
tableView:(UITableView*)tableViewheightForRowAtIndexPath:(NSIndexPath*)indexPath{_removeHeight=[Systerm
TableViewCell
setHeightForRow
EncourageMan
·
2019-12-19 19:37
iOS TableView给力动画的简单实现(一)
给力动画的简单实现(一)效果图:效果图1.gif效果图2.gif效果图3.gif代码实现首先我们要在cell中实现一个方法:+(instancetype)cellFromXib:(UITableView*)
tableViewcell
判若两人丶
·
2019-12-19 19:45
UITableView不进行reloadData或reloadRows照样可以改变Cell的高度
在以前的开发过程中如果用到了tableview,一般在需要刷新UITableview的数据的时候就会习惯新的直接reloadData,当然这写情况包含了需要修改UI
TableViewCell
高度的情况,
我是明明哥
·
2019-12-19 18:10
tableViewCell
的不定高处理!
场景:在实际业务布局中,
tableViewCell
的高度通常需要根据具体的内容进行自适应方案一:提前将动态变化部分的高度计算出来方案二:用到的时候再进行计算结论:两种方案都是可行的,个人倾向于方案一;方案二的要点在于要存储已经计算过的高度值
_DN
·
2019-12-19 17:53
UI
TableVIewCell
的复用问题-控件重叠与隐式覆盖
1.1复用机制在我们使用UITableView和UICollectionView时,通常会复用cell,当需要展示的数据条较多时,只创建较少数量的cell对象,一般是屏幕可显示测Cell数+1,通过复用的方式来展示数据.这种机制不会为每一条数据都创建一个Cell,所以可以节省内存,提升程序的效率和交互流畅性.另外,在iOS6以后,section中的Header和Footer也能复用复用会用到的AP
MrRightGen
·
2019-12-19 14:26
动态计算UI
TableViewCell
的高度
布局
TableViewCell
时总会遇到需要动态计算和设置cell的高度,比如文本长度不一、同类型的cell需要隐藏和显示某些控件、不同类型的cell等都会导致cell的高度不一致。
陈木舟
·
2019-12-19 11:26
UITableView iOS8 侧滑删除
TableView侧滑删除-(void)tableView:(UITableView*)tableViewcommitEditingStyle:(UI
TableViewCell
EditingStyle)
覗文君
·
2019-12-19 09:56
tableViewCell
对象添加3D旋转动画
3D仿射变换动画类型同二维2D仿射变换动画一样有旋转平移缩放CATransform3DMakeScale(0.5,0.5,1.0);//x,y,z放大缩小倍数CATransform3DMakeRotation(1.57,1,1,0);//1.57表示所转角的弧度=90Pi/180=90*3.14/180CATransform3DMakeTranslation(0,0,0);//位置移动目的:在ta
衹氏
·
2019-12-19 08:47
自定义UI
TableViewCell
的点击样式
//首先在tableView的代理方法中设置cell的选中样式为none-(UI
TableViewCell
*)tableView:(UITableView*)
tableViewcell
ForRowAtIndexPath
LearningCoding
·
2019-12-19 07:58
UITableView优化
当使用默认的UI
TableViewCell
并且在它的ContentView上面添加控件时会相当消耗性能。所以目前最佳的方法还是继承UI
TableViewCell
,并重写drawRect方法。
兰章海晏
·
2019-12-19 05:46
保存工作和学习过程中使用,学习到的Demo
[2].multi_image_cache_and_download使用NSBlockOperation和NSCache,实现
tableViewcell
里加载网络图片,并带有缓存功能(仿照SDWebImag
难却却
·
2019-12-19 03:16
tableView之UI
TableViewCell
重用概述
前言:作为一个iOS开发者,tableView一定是我们最常用到的一个视图,它分为表头(tableHeaderView)、表尾(tableFooterView)、区头、区尾和单元格五个部分组成。其中区头区尾的重用个人感觉理解不够透彻,暂且不谈,我只给大家讲解一下我对单元格重用的理解。概述:tableView通过重用单元格来达到节省内存的目的:通过为每个单元格指定一个重用标识符(Identifier
龙博天下
·
2019-12-19 01:20
iOS性能优化(精一)
下面是我开发这么多年项目中会影响性能的点,我想会对你的项目起到很大的作用性能优化主要有这些:1、性能优化:内存优化、速度优化;2、代码优化(后续迭代);3、程序的体积可以优化一、APP性能优化1、UI
TableViewCell
柳骏
·
2019-12-18 21:30
解决iOS的cell复用问题
//这样配置的话超过页面显示的内容会重复出现-(UI
TableViewCell
*)tableView:(UITableView*)
tableViewcell
ForRowAtIndexPath:(NSIndexPath
琦灬哥
·
2019-12-18 20:37
简单旋转动画
//某电商app首页的
tableViewCell
中有这种效果.
o无尘o
·
2019-12-18 19:17
去除UI
TableViewCell
复用机制 的几种方法
上面主要是一个个的UI
TableViewCell
,可以让UI
TableViewCell
响应一些点击事件,也可以在UI
TableViewCell
中加入UITextField或者UITextView等子视图
zxb有缘
·
2019-12-18 19:00
tableView底部添加自适应高度的webView
tableview下面添加自适应高度的网页,有两个选择:1、tableFooterView设置为webView2、
tableVIewcell
中添加webView。
攻城狮V
·
2019-12-18 18:03
浅谈iOS UITableViewController之Cell循环机制
因此,iOS只对即将滚动出现的cell进行“配置”;并引入了对UI
TableViewCell
的循环机制,把即将滚动消失的cell缓存起来以循环利用,这样便大
MapleMeowMeow
·
2019-12-18 14:40
UITableView优化方法
UITableView的简单认识UITableView最核心的思想就是UI
TableViewCell
的重用机制。
reallychao
·
2019-12-18 12:40
tableViewCell
内放置collectionView
tableView内部加载collectionView注意tableView行高可以通过计算手动设定,通过数组数据,不要通过cell内部来计算,这样会存在复用的问题.产生了bug.内部的collectionView存在的数据错乱的问题,需要在数据源set方法内舒心collectionView这样可以避免sh#import@interfaceLMCollectionFlowLayout:UIColl
BigBossZhu
·
2019-12-18 07:48
自定义的tableview出现上边空白
self.tableview.delegate=self;self.tableview.dataSource=self;[self.tableviewregisterClass:[UI
TableViewCell
class
BURIBURI_ZAEMON
·
2019-12-18 07:22
UI
TableViewCell
常用方法说明
UI
TableViewCell
使我们经常使用的,在开发中我们经常会通过自定义UI
TableViewCell
来实现各种各样酷炫的效果。
魔性佛心
·
2019-12-18 06:52
iOS 中UITableView分割线隐藏、颜色设置
self.tableView.tableFooterView=[[UIViewalloc]initWithFrame:CGRectZero];隐藏所有的分割线self.tableView.separatorStyle=UI
TableViewCell
GreenC
·
2019-12-18 04:41
iOS cell悬浮效果(适用TableView和CollectionView)
view,然后把view设置边框阴影+(instancetype)cellWithTableView:(UITableView*)tableView{staticNSString*ID=@"cell";XT
TableViewCell
Senior丶
·
2019-12-18 03:42
UI
TableviewCell
上的文本框键盘遮挡
(void)viewWillAppear:(BOOL)animated{[superviewWillAppear:animated];[[NSNotificationCenterdefaultCenter]addObserver:selfselector:@selector(keyboardDidShow:)name:UIKeyboardWillShowNotificationobject:nil
zeqinjie
·
2019-12-18 02:55
关于
tableviewcell
的展开收回的问题
公司最近做了一个新需求,有一些需要敲黑板的知识点想要记录下来,也想分享给看到你〜关于
tableviewcell
的展开收回的问题其实最重要有思想就是每个cell要有一个标记,这个标记的作用就是此cell展开与否的标记
Amanda_Lhy
·
2019-12-17 23:28
iOS 关于注册cell时要注意的问题
tableViewdequeueReusableCellWithIdentifier:@"schoolQRCodeCell"];if(qrCell==nil){qrCell=[[QRCodeCellalloc]initWithStyle:UI
TableViewCell
StyleDefaultreu
夏天爱西瓜汁
·
2019-12-17 21:28
UI
TableViewCell
遇到的重用问题的解决
UI
TableViewCell
在运用在重视出现一些内容重叠,数据覆盖等问题的解决1.之前看到有推荐让cell进行不重用是可以解决问题,为每一个cell指定不同的重用标识符来解决,使得cell不能重用-(
别叫我超人
·
2019-12-17 21:39
iOS视频播放器之ZFPlayer剖析
引言本文主要针对ZFPlayer的功能实现来剖析,以及总结一下大家遇到的问题和解决方案首先ZFPlayer现在拥有的功能:支持横、竖屏切换,在全屏播放模式下还可以锁定屏幕方向支持本地视频、网络视频播放支持在
TableviewCell
renzifeng
·
2019-12-17 18:53
UI
TableViewCell
的高度那些事
在项目开发中,我们经常会使用到UI
TableViewCell
,不管是我们自定义UI
TableViewCell
还是使用系统的cell都免不了要计算cell的高度,这里我提供两种方式来计算cell的高度1.
湘科院晴子
·
2019-12-17 17:22
iOS App转屏适配
当适配
tableViewCell
或自定义子视图的转屏时,可以重写layoutSubviews方法,在这个方法里添加设置各个子控件frame的方法。
牛程程
·
2019-12-17 17:40
tableview的重用问题,懂了就不会再为这个烦恼
今天又看到有人问关于
tableviewcell
发生混乱的问题,觉得有必要写一写重用问题的根治。其实很简单,重用问题和数据源是密不可分的。只有处理好数据源,就不会发生重用问题。
脑袋炸了
·
2019-12-17 17:19
说一下UI
TableViewCell
的高度自适应
UITableView,在使用当中经常会遇到一些根据数据源动态调节cell的高度,这种情况在cell上加载文字信息尤为常见,这里我总结两种自己经常用的方法。3.31更新:无论哪种方法加上self.tableView.estimatedRowHeight=kScreenHeight;的运行效率更高。可以减少计算量。内存黑CPU在多row下都有下降兼容iOS8之前版本主要方法:-(CGRect)bou
嗜糖63
·
2019-12-17 17:41
UI
TableviewCell
侧滑扩展
这种情况下我们不得不使用第三方库或者自己重写UI
TableViewCell
来“模拟”出这种效果,当然有几个库在侧滑控
雪_晟
·
2019-12-17 16:44
Weex 从无到有开发一款上线应用 2
先给出Vue文件:FifthViewController.vue
tableViewCell
.vue首先,这不是以web端开发思维写的,因为iOS布局和css是有区别的。有的时候很难一次就调通。
叫我小詺
·
2019-12-17 10:17
iOS--UI
TableViewCell
图片的自适应显示
那么只知道图片url的情况下,利用UI
TableViewCell
来显示并进行高度自适应有哪些实现方法呢?今天我就针对这种情况,把我做知道的两种实现方式:一、通知####借助于SDWebImage,
刘高见
·
2019-12-17 09:52
让自定义 UI
TableViewCell
的使用更便捷
在使用UITableView中,一个合乎Apple规范的Cell注册/使用流程需要至少两部分代码。1.注册CelltableView.register(MyCellClass.self,forCellReuseIdentifier:"CellIdentifier")在delegate中完成cell的获取functableView(_tableView:UITableView,cellForRowA
周胖儿
·
2019-12-17 07:22
ios拓展2-Cell的层级关系
tableViewCell
内部层级关系,主要就是cell和cell.contentView的区别#import"YYOrderCell.h"@implementationYYOrderCell-(instancetype
Abler
·
2019-12-17 07:34
iOS开发:关于 去除UI
TableViewCell
复用机制 的几种方法
上面主要是一个个的UI
TableViewCell
,可以让UI
TableViewCell
响应一些点击事件,也可以在UI
TableViewCell
中加入UITextField或者UITextView等子视图
handclaper
·
2019-12-17 03:06
目录
homePageViewControllerreloadHomePageData];//刷新首页,请求数据notifyLoadHomePageDataSucces数据请求成功执行此方法didSelectTagcreateChoicenessList创建列表TBC
TableViewCell
Jalon
·
2019-12-16 21:34
iOS model值修改产生的问题
开发问题笔记汇总-(UI
TableViewCell
*)tableView:(UITableView*)
tableViewcell
ForRowAtIndexPath:(NSIndexPath*)indexPath
熟睡的毛毛虫
·
2019-12-16 21:29
UI
TableViewCell
滑动删除按钮和添加按钮的实现
效果展示:eg.gif核心代码://实现了这个方法之后会出现删除或者添加//UI
TableViewCell
EditingStyle中有添加和删除-(void)tableView:(UITableView
___1o_8o
·
2019-12-16 20:48
iOS 搜索页面—— 热门搜索和历史记录
还是用UI
TableViewCell
呢?如果用UIT
天空中的球
·
2019-12-16 18:24
iOS表视图UITableView之基础篇(一)
UITableView的每一条数据对应的单元格叫做Cell,是UI
TableViewCell
(继承于UIView)的一个对象。
热雪ss
·
2019-12-16 18:21
六月第三周工作总结
这周主要遇到了三个问题1.
TableViewcell
的重用问题删除后再新添加城市,cell上的Label会重用,显示之前删除的数字解决办法:点击继续添加城市的时候,在数组中添加model,model中保存城市名称和初始化的天数
崔又淇
·
2019-12-16 16:59
cell的浮空特效
自定义cell,加上阴影就可以了,上代码-(instancetype)initWithStyle:(UI
TableViewCell
Style)stylereuseIdentifier:(NSString
紫色的梦想
·
2019-12-16 13:06
上一页
52
53
54
55
56
57
58
59
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他